Latest Patents
One of his latest inventions is a Flat LED lamp assembly designed for use with light fixtures. This innovative assembly features a driver assembly with a base portion that is rotatably engageable with the socket of a light fixture. This design allows for a first electrical contact with the light fixture. The driver assembly is equipped with an electrically conductive tip portion that engages with the socket to establish a second electrical contact. This unique configuration enables the tip portion and driver housing to move relative to each other, enhancing the versatility of the lamp assembly. Another version of the Flat LED lamp assembly includes an integrated circuitry arrangement with at least one LED light, which is coupled to a heat sink. This design effectively dissipates heat away from the LED light, ensuring optimal performance and longevity.
